Table of Contents
In recent years, the field of motion capture has experienced significant growth, generating massive amounts of data. This data is crucial for industries such as film, gaming, virtual reality, and biomechanics. Managing and analyzing these large data sets pose considerable challenges, which is where cloud computing plays a vital role.
Understanding Motion Capture Data
Motion capture involves recording the movement of objects or people, often using sensors and cameras. The resulting data includes detailed information about positions, rotations, and timing. As technology advances, the resolution and complexity of motion capture data increase, leading to larger file sizes and more demanding processing requirements.
The Challenges of Handling Large Data Sets
Storing and processing vast motion capture data sets require significant computational resources. Traditional on-premises servers may struggle to keep up with the demand, leading to slow processing times and limited scalability. Additionally, sharing data across teams or locations becomes cumbersome without a flexible infrastructure.
How Cloud Computing Addresses These Challenges
Cloud computing offers scalable storage solutions that can grow with the data. Cloud platforms like Amazon Web Services, Google Cloud, and Microsoft Azure enable users to store petabytes of data securely and access it from anywhere. Moreover, cloud-based processing power allows for faster analysis and rendering of motion capture data.
Benefits of Cloud Storage
- Scalability: Easily increase storage capacity as data grows.
- Accessibility: Access data from any location with an internet connection.
- Cost-efficiency: Pay only for the storage and processing resources used.
Advantages of Cloud Processing
- High-performance computing resources for complex analyses.
- Parallel processing capabilities to speed up workflows.
- Integration with machine learning tools for advanced data insights.
Future Perspectives
As motion capture technology continues to evolve, so will the size and complexity of data sets. Cloud computing will remain essential for managing these challenges, enabling faster workflows, collaboration, and innovations in various fields. The integration of artificial intelligence and cloud services promises even more sophisticated analysis and real-time processing in the future.